Andrew K Miller1, Randall D Britten, Poul M F Nielsen
1Auckland Bioengineering Institute, University of Auckland, Auckland, New Zealand. ak.miller@auckland.ac.nz
This study introduces a method to declaratively describe parameter uncertainty in CellML models, enabling robust simulations. The approach extends CellML and Simulation Experiment Description Markup Language (SED-ML) for uncertainty analysis.
